Overview Bosvo 0.2 Tablet
Diabexe 0.2mg tablets manage type 2 diabetes by regulating postprandial hyperglycemia. Prescribed when diet and other antidiabetic medications prove insufficient, Diabexe 0.2mg should be taken immediately before meals. Dosage frequency is determined individually by your physician to optimize blood glucose control. Discontinuation requires medical supervision; abrupt cessation risks elevated blood sugar and potential complications such as renal impairment and vision loss. This medication complements a comprehensive treatment plan encompassing dietary adjustments, physical activity, and weight management as directed by your doctor. Regular blood glucose monitoring is essential. Commonly reported adverse effects include abdominal discomfort (flatulence, pain), appetite changes, constipation, and diarrhea. Report persistent or troublesome side effects to your doctor. While Diabexe 0.2mg itself doesn't cause hypoglycemia, concurrent use with other antidiabetic agents (particularly insulin or sulfonylureas) increases this risk. Treat hypoglycemic episodes with plain glucose; sucrose is ineffective. Inform your physician of any hepatic or renal issues, bowel inflammation (e.g., ulcerative colitis, Crohn's disease), or pregnancy/breastfeeding status before commencing treatment. Full disclosure of all concurrent medications is crucial for safe usage. Limit alcohol consumption to minimize the hypoglycemia risk.

How Bosvo 0.2 Tablet works:
Glucodown 0.2mg tablets are used to manage diabetes. They work by blocking enzymes in the intestines that digest complex carbohydrates, thus reducing post-meal spikes in blood sugar.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Avoid alcohol while taking Bosvo 0.2 Tablet.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Bosvo 0.2 Tablet during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no negative impacts on fetal development; nonetheless, clinical data from human studies are sc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Lactation and Bosvo 0.2 Tablet use appear compatible. Available data from humans indicate minimal infant risk associated with this medication.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Bosvo 0.2 Tablet.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Bosvo 0.2 Tablet. Dosage modification for Bosvo 0.2 Tablet may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ended.
LiverCAUTION
Exercise caution when administering Bosvo 0.2 Tablet to individuals with advanced hepatic impairment. Dosage modification of Bosvo 0.2 Tablet may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
